  • Abstract
    We propose a multicast-buffer ATM switch, where a dedicated buffer is allocated to store all multicast cells in an ATM switch. We describe the design of the dedicated multicast buffer in an output-buffer ATM switch and in a shared-buffer ATM switch. No additional copy circuit or complicated control circuit is needed to implement the multicast-buffer ATM switch. Our performance evaluation shows that the proposed switch has a low cell-loss ratio. We are implementing an eight-by-eight output buffer ATM switch with the multicast buffer. We also present a window control mechanism to further improve the utilization of the multicast buffer. Therefore, we believe the multicast-buffer ATM switch is a good candidate to support the multicast function for future broadband ISDN applications
